We are using NQL's to allow only certain addresses to ssh ftp to the css, which all works fine, however, if we ssh or telnet to the css from an ip address that is not allowed we gain a connection but do not get any prompt back, so we cannot actually do anything we are slightly concerned about this being a security risk, is this normal behaviour ? We have restrict telnet on but we seem to get a connection.

This would be normal behavior as the restricted access is at a higher level in the process. If you want to block at a lower level, you would use an ACL.
